Mid-America College of Funeral Service vs. West Liberty University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Mid-America College of Funeral Service or West Liberty University? Published tuition is the sticker price; many students pay less after aid (see average net price below).

  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at West Liberty University than Mid-America College of Funeral Service ($13,655 vs. $27,285).
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Mid America College of Funeral Service are 25.1% lower than at West Liberty University ($9,531 vs. $12,728).
  • Mid America College of Funeral Service is 113.7% more expensive for in-state tuition than West Liberty University (about $10,107 more per year; $19,000.00 vs. $8,893.00).
  • Out-of-state tuition is 8.9% higher at Mid-America College of Funeral Service than at West Liberty University (about $1,558 more per year; $19,000.00 vs. $17,442.00).
  • A larger share of students receive grant aid at West Liberty University than at Mid America College of Funeral Service (87% vs. 53%).
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Mid America College of Funeral Service students is 4.5% larger than aid received by West Liberty University students ($7,574 vs. $7,248).

Mid-America College of Funeral Service vs. West Liberty University Graduation Outcomes Comparison

How do outcomes compare for Mid-America College of Funeral Service and West Liberty University? Graduation rate, earnings, and student loan debt are common indicators. The bullets below summarize the same federal outcomes fields as the comparison table (College Scorecard / IPEDS where applicable).

  • Graduates from West Liberty University earn a median of about $5,000 more per year than Mid-America College of Funeral Service graduates about ten years after starting college ($37,900 vs. $32,900), per the same Scorecard earnings definition.
  • Among federal student loan borrowers, Mid America College of Funeral Service graduates have a $11,617 lower median loan debt than West Liberty University graduates ($13,000 vs. $24,617).
  • Among borrowers, Mid-America College of Funeral Service graduates have an estimated $120 lower median monthly federal student loan payment than West Liberty University graduates ($134 vs. $254).
  • More West Liberty University gra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Mid-America College of Funeral Service students, three years after graduation. (49% vs. 39%)
